Witryna12 kwi 2024 · It is now clearly evident that the COVID-19 pandemic has had a psychological and social impact worldwide, and studies have indicated that mental health problems had become a big global issue [1,2,3].To prevent the rapid spread of … WitrynaA longitudinal study or a longitudinal survey (both of which make up longitudinal research) is a study where the same data are collected more than once, at different points in time. The purpose of a longitudinal study is to assess not just what the data reveal at a fixed point in time, but to understand how (and why) things change over time.
